Use 150 DPI for screen viewing and web use. Use 300 DPI for printing. Higher DPI means larger file sizes.
Currently all pages are converted. To convert specific pages, extract them first with the Extract Pages tool, then convert the result.
Yes. JPG uses lossy compression. At 300 DPI the quality is excellent and suitable for printing. For lossless output, use the Image Converter tool to convert the JPGs to PNG.
